WebGrade Submission. To submit a grade for all members of the group, enter the grade in the Grade field [1]. If a Rubric is attached to the assignment, you can view the rubric by clicking the View Rubric button [2]. If your rubric is set up for grading, the Grade field will automatically populate with the rubric grade results.
